Job description

For more than 126 years, Epworth Children's Home has grown and adapted to the individual needs of children and families by providing a safe and nurturing environment, evidence-based practices, and programs across the continuum of care and across the state of South Carolina.

Position Summary:

Provide a nurturing group living experience consistent with the C.A.R.E. practice model for children in residential placement, the mission of Epworth, and the respective client's plan of care; rotate among cottages as needed; and assist with on/off campus activities as scheduled.

Primary Performance Objectives
• Learn and apply the C.A.R.E. practice model, Epworth policies and procedures, and state regulations to childcare, home life, activities, and all interactions with clients.
• Collaborate as a member of an interdisciplinary team that exists to work on behalf of the best interests of each client in its care
• Respond professionally to training, documentation, and performance expectations set forth by direct supervisors and Epworth administrators
• Provide primary parenting and supervision for clients based upon the development of authentic, caring relationships.


Job Task Summary:
• To cooperate with all Epworth staff to enhance the mission and ministry as a whole. This would include role modeling, appropriate participation in campus activities, worship services, devotions, mission opportunities, and Sunday School
teaching as needed
• Provide a safe, structured, supervised environment in the home and on/off campus while serving as a parent, role model, healer, and teacher
• Develop meaningful relationships with all clients
• Complete daily documentation on each client
• Provide instruction in self-care and other developmentally appropriate life skills
• Supervise and monitor activities, chores, school, work, medical and health schedule
• Prepare meals and teach clients how to prepare meals
• Purchase snacks for pantry, keeping pantry well stocked for client needs
• Provide transportation via mini-bus or care to school, activities, client employment and appointments
• Ensure home is clean and in good working order, submitting work orders for needed repairs (including grounds around building)
• Assist clients with homework and ensure clients attend tutoring session as
assigned

Qualifications:

  • Bachelor's Degree in human service field preferred.
  • High school diploma or equivalent with significant life experience in working with children and adolescents (i.e. group residential counselor, church/youth experience, camp counselor, etc.)
  • Ability to be outdoors in cold/or heat for recreational purposes with the children.
  •  
  • Ability to stand, twist, bend, climb stairs, lift, and stoop in the normal course of care of the children/youth.
  •  
  • Must be able to plan and participate in activities and drive a minibus.
  • Has a belief system and engages in faith practices that are compatible with those of the United Methodist Church
  •  
  • Must be able to pass standard background checks, including: drug screen, employment physical, SLED, DSS Central Registry and Sex Offenders Registry
  • Must be able to attend required in-person trainings within two months of hire.

What comes with being a House Parent at Epworth?

  • Competitive pay
  • Pastoral Care and Onsite Worship Center
  • Onsite Catering
  • Onsite gym and recreation centers
  • Located in the highly sought-after Historic Shandon neighborhood, walking distance from local shops and restaurants
  • Excellent Medical, Dental, Vision and Prescription Drug Plans
  • Company paid life insurance.
  • Voluntary benefits such as STD, LTD, Group life
  • 403(b) with company match
  • Credit Union
  • Employee Assistance Program
  • A unique work schedule of 7 days on living on campus, 7 days off campus, providing 26 weeks off per year.
  • Eligible employer for the Public Service Loan Forgiveness (PSLF) program
